Inspired by the cinema classic Vertigo, the stylish film noir music video taps into the song’s themes of a love distraught and its ongoing psychological hold. Lingering memories of a past love are felt as an intoxicant without antidote, as our protagonist fails to separate the imagined from the real. All this is vividly brought to life by the heartbreaking lament in the voice of Alex Vargas, who performs live in the video alongside the band themselves. A downward spiral visualized by a throwback film noir set and shoot, the “Sticky Fingers” music video again highlights their dedication to both style and substance.
On top of that, Above & Beyond have reached career milestone, having become not only the first British DJs to headline Madison Square Garden, but to sell it out as well.
“Having the chance to perform at the world’s most famous arena, Madison Square Garden, is really the fulfillment of a career-long ambition for us. Celebrating #ABGT100 there is a huge honor. Thank you to all our loyal and lovely fans who have supported the event so far – see you in NY, NY.”
This most recent accomplishment sits as a testament to their loyal fans, both those in the New York area and the thousands of others flying in from around the country and the world. For Above & Beyond, 2014 is off to a great start!
